Why can't quadrilaterals have four obtuse angles?

Respuesta :

BellaJha
BellaJha BellaJha
  • 03-12-2016
It is because, sum of all the angles in quadrilaterals is equal to 360 degrees. Which on dividing by 4, gives 90 degree which is the measure of right angle.

So, if there is 1 obtuse angle in it, then there must be 1 acute angle in response for that!
